    Quote Originally Posted by radule View Post
    But if the item in question already became BTC, you cannot repeat the same process?
    https://ddowiki.com/page/Shard_Exchange

    It is also the only way in game to trade already-equipped Bound-to-Character-on-Equip items. These items immediately bind to their new owner.

    • Posting fees for unbound items is one Shard, and posting fees for BtCoE items is five Shards. These fees are refunded if the auction is cancelled or expires.
    • The default bid for unbound items is three Shards. The default bid for BtCoE items is fifteen Shards.
    • The Shard Exchange will take a 30% cut (on top of the posting fee) when unbound items are successfully sold, and a 40% cut (on top of the posting fee) for bound items.
